4,000 booked in 12 days of operation

4,000 booked in 12 days of operation
More than 4,000 drivers have been booked in just 12 days for not following the road rules.

Director Traffic Senior Superintendent Mahesh Mishra said that during Operation Blitz from the 7th to date, 2,735 drivers were booked for speeding in the Central, Eastern, Southern and Western Divisions.

Mishra said that these figures show that drivers are intentionally not taking their warnings seriously and they should be ready to face the consequences.

He said that now that the festive season is around the corner, the momentum of operations has increased as they do not want to see people losing their loved ones through accidents.
